Crystalline Glaze with Michael Harbridge Fri Sept 27 at 1pm $59 Crystalline firing used to be a complicated process but it s been simplified with Mayco crystalline products. Learn how easy it is to make a freeform bowl with these remarkable glazes that when fired look like ice crystals on glass. Learn how easy it really is. Items will be fired and ready for pickup on Saturday afternoon. In addition to the finished piece completed, each person will also make a clay freeform bowl to take home and fire. Sagger & Raku Firing with Michael Harbridge Sat Sept 28 at 8:30am $59 Create three different items in this workshop and gain tons of information about specialty firing methods. You will start with a bisque vase you ll glaze using a variety of stencils and add glass to the chamber before placing in a kiln to raku fire. While those items fire, you ll prepare a second polished vase for a specialized sagger firing where the shapes are wrapped with unusual items and placed inside a sagger chamber that s loaded up with organic and dry materials and other ingredients before being placed inside and kiln and fired. They you will have a chance to construct your own clay vase and form your own chamber for holding glass. You ll get to choose from a variety of molds and shapes.
